Output 759fa3e3524773cf43eb7d91840799f25b79290e3c32b92c8e42842fba590d5a:1046

value
101402
script pubkey
OP_0 OP_PUSHBYTES_20 c1e80a4f50cc8ca102847998ce3bbc7d30c7ddaf
address
tb1qc85q5n6sejx2zq5y0xvvuwau05cv0hd0luhrf5
transaction
759fa3e3524773cf43eb7d91840799f25b79290e3c32b92c8e42842fba590d5a
confirmations
965
spent
false

1 Sat Range